Nearly everything you could want.

Seacap08

This is nearly everything that I could have hoped to look for in an app to make my network drives as seem as if they’re integrated into iOS. The next step would be to integrate a messages extension so that files can be navigated and shared from the app. I don’t see this being much of a problem, considering that there are other drive services who offer that. Also, I am not sure if it is a limitation of an SMB share, or the program. The need to continue and open the app to authenticate the drives and then return to the Files app is a bit clunky. Hopefully this is something that can be fixed in future releases. Keep up the good work! ??????
